Free AI Prompt: Draft a Boat Parking Violation Notice
This prompt allows marina managers to instantly generate a highly customizable, legally compliant notice for boat parking violations. It ensures that critical details regarding lease terms, specific parking rules, and cure periods are systematically addressed in the notice.
You are a senior marina manager specializing in complex boat lease enforcement.
Generate a highly detailed, professional violation notice for a [Boat Name] parked at slip [Slip Number] on [Violation Date]. The owner is [Owner Name], who was operating a [Boat Year/Make/Model] under a [Lease Type] agreement with the following provisions:
• Rental rate: $[Rate Per Month]
• Allowed parking duration: [Specific Lease Term, e.g., April 1 to October 31]
• Parking rules: [List Specific Rules Violated, e.g., no overnight docking, proper boat storage]
The violation notice must include:
• Detailed description of the specific lease terms violated
• Clear warning of the impending eviction if not cured within [Cure Deadline] (e.g., 72 hours)
• Step-by-step process for appealing the notice and contacting management
• Legally compliant language approved by legal counsel to ensure Fair Housing compliance
Structure the prompt to ask open-ended questions designed to uncover the owner's precise lease obligations.
Do not use real PII or specific financial amounts.
